Which is the best mansion to see in Newport RI?
The Breakers
The cottage known as The Breakers is the most famous mansion in Newport. Many people also believe that it is the best Newport mansion to visit. The Breakers is an opulent showpiece built by Cornelius Vanderbilt II. He used a not-insignificant chunk of the family fortune to build the compound 1893.
Where do you park to walk the Cliff Walk in Newport?
Cliff Walk Trail Markers
Parking for the Cliff Walk can be found on Memorial Boulevard at Easton’s Beach, as well as at Forty Steps, at the end of Narragansett Avenue. At Forty Steps, a pay-by-plate machine provides parking for up to 4 hours.

Which Newport mansion was The Great Gatsby filmed at?
Rosecliff
They gave the house, its furnishings, and an endowment to the Preservation Society in 1971. Scenes from several films have been shot on location at Rosecliff, including The Great Gatsby, True Lies, Amistad and 27 Dresses.
Is the Marble House the same as the Breakers?
Another must-see mansion is “The Marble House”, another property owned by the Vanderbilts. Built around the same era as “The Breakers”, this house, located on Bellevue Ave in Newport, RI, was inspired by classical, French style architecture. This was classified as another “quaint summer cottage” for the Vanderbilts.
